Job Description
Summary
Description
* Develop the mechanisms for analyzing and transforming MIL workloads
* Build the tightly integrated pipeline that optimizes and compiles models and then orchestrates their execution on device
* Optimize our software stack for extensibility and experimentation, paving the way for ongoing innovation
* Collaborate with CPU, GPU, and Neural Engine hardware backends to push inference performance and efficiency
* Work closely with feature teams to facilitate and debug the integration of increasingly sophisticated, state-of-the-art models
Minimum Qualifications
- Excellent C/C++ programming and debugging skills
- Enthusiasm for API design and software architecture
- Experience with CMake, Xcode or other equivalent build system
- Expertise with performance optimization
- Exceptional verbal and written communication skills
- BS/MS Computer Science or Electrical Engineering with Solid industry experience (5+ years)
Preferred Qualifications
- PhD in Computer Science or Electrical Engineering
- Familiarity with Machine Learning Compiler Technologies such as LLVM/MLIR
- Experience with modern neural-network architectures and deep learning libraries